THE ROLE:
Working closely with the VP/MD UK & International, this role will be a split of 80% account management and 20% new business. You will be responsible for driving profitable sales growth by strengthening the existing relationships with the current client base, and ultimately developing these by spotting new opportunities at point of contract renewal. You will also be expected to prospect new national business to increase the customer portfolio.
ROLES & R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Work with the VP/MD UK & International to define and execute development plans for National Accounts in the UK market, increasing revenue and exceeding agreed targets.
- Manage and develop Key National Accounts (including retail brands; Boots, Tesco, Asda, etc), including; account development plans, annual budgets, and quarterly forecasts.
- Work closely with UK SLT, Marketing, and Marketplace teams to develop, activate, and manage strategic trade plans for National accounts, with the goal to deliver and meet brand and business/sales objectives.
- Client relationship management of existing and new customer base.
- Take accountability for consumer shopping journey for each client, engage with stakeholders where appropriate to optimise this experience.
- Work with distribution, ensuring all current and new products have maximum availability for consumers.
- Prepare monthly sales/customer reports, analysing trends, retail sales, account trends and competitor activity across account portfolio.
- Provide insights and actions on the above reports, present learnings to internal stakeholders, sharing successes and knowledge gaps to improve business performance.
- Work closely with the marketing team to ensure effective strategies and campaigns are in place.
- Work with wider marketing team to ensure content featured on all client platforms are featured and maximised.
- Manage agreed budget spend for promotions, and work with Marketing Manager to maximise spending and measurement of campaigns.
- Identify appropriate product range by customer (and subsequently store), including; number of stores, position on shelf, quantity per shelf, taking into consideration consumer challenges to generate sales.
- Collaborate cross-departmentally to maximise account performance, as well as identifying areas of growth and technologies to consider that will increase sales.
- Work with VP/MD UK & International to negotiate trading terms with key accounts.
- Conduct regular meetings with all customers.
